Re: The Hobbit Movies

(Anonymous) 2016-03-05 11:03 pm (UTC)(link)
I feel the pacing is odd. There is almost enough for an entire (shorter) movie in Mirkwood and the Wood Elves alone. That sequence felt awfully rushed. I would have thought it would have flowed better if movie one one had ended just after Bilbo's escape with the ring, opened with the flight from the Wargs, then Beorn, Mirkwood, Laketown, and ended with arrival at the foot of the Mountain in movie two. Then keep the burglary, dragon attack on Laketown, and battle for the big finale movie. The movies would probably have to be a bit shorter, but the pacing would have been better.
